You can play in two modes:
- Practice Mode: You will play freely in your own way.
- Concert Mode: You will match tiles according to the rhythm of the music (to unlock this mode, you must complete level 10 in Practice Mode).
Game Objective
Your objective is to match tiles of the same color or musical instrument to remove them from the screen. The more consecutive combos you create, the higher your score. Clearing all the tiles will win you the level. Additionally, the game includes a bomb help feature to destroy remaining tiles or difficult moves.
How to Play
Melodic Tiles is extremely simple to play but highly addictive.
- Use your mouse or tap the screen to select groups of identical tiles.
- Adjacent tiles of the same color or instrument symbol will disappear.
- Tiles above will fall to fill the gaps.
- Create multiple consecutive combos to activate them and earn bonus points.
- Collect bombs after creating large combinations to eliminate single tiles.
